England U21 pair renew contracts

August 15 2006

Ben Watson and Tom Soares have put pen to paper on new deals with Palace.

Watson sees his current deal extended to 2009 and Soares until 2010.

Watson has made 101 appearances for the club and Soares has turned out 81 times for the Eagles.

Watson was a target for a number of clubs during the close season and Soares a reported target for Reading recently.

The duo are in Peter Taylor's England Under-21 squad to face Moldova Under-21s at Portman Road tonight.

Meanwhile, Charlie Sheringham has signed a two-year deal. He was previously on a month-by-month contract.
